Abstract
The utility model relates to a kind of unmanned weighbridge Weighing system and intelligent concrete batching and mixing towers, the unmanned weighbridge Weighing system includes controller and at least tableland pound, each weighbridge has weight sensor, the weight sensor is connected with the controller, a pair of of optoelectronic induction detection switch for detecting the whether completely upper pound of vehicle is separately installed in the inlet and outlet of each weighbridge, the infrared detector whether tire for detecting vehicle exceeds the boundary of weighbridge is separately installed in four corners of each weighbridge, every a pair optoelectronic induction detection switch and each infrared detector are connected with the controller respectively.The utility model be located at by design optoelectronic induction detection switch before and after weighbridge and positioned at four corners of weighbridge infrared detector without the whether completely upper pound of the detection vehicle at dead angle, can effectively prevent various cheatings, keep weighing accurate, avoid economic loss.

As shown in Figs. 1-2, unmanned weighbridge Weighing system includes controller 1 and at least tableland pound 2, each tableland pound tool
There is weight sensor 3, weight sensor 3 is connected with controller 1.
A pair of of photoelectricity for detecting the whether completely upper pound of vehicle is separately installed in the inlet and outlet of each tableland pound 2
Incude detection switch 4, every a pair of optoelectronic induction detection switch 4 is connected with controller 1 respectively.That is, weighbridge 2 into
The optoelectronic induction detection switch 4 of two opposition of installation at mouthful also installs the optoelectronic induction inspection of two opposition in the exit of weighbridge 2
Survey switch 4.Whether optoelectronic induction detection switch 4 is responsible for vehicle completely to the judgement on weighing platform, and vehicle has not been entered into weighing platform
Before, optoelectronic induction detection switch 4 has been at into light state, during weighing platform on vehicle, optoelectronic induction detection switch 4
Transmitting terminal and reflector between be blocked, at this point, automobile is going up pound, when this is connected to optoelectronic induction detection switch 4 again
When, and two pairs of optoelectronic induction detection switch 4 be simultaneously into light state, judge at this time automobile completely on weighing platform,
It can be measured, otherwise be unmeasurable.When the optoelectronic induction detection switch mounted in the outlet of weighbridge disconnects 4, and weighbridge 2
Instrument weight data reducing, when instrumented data is reduced to that zero, and two pairs of optoelectronic induction detection switch 4 are connected to again
It waits, metering finishes.
The side whether tire for detecting vehicle exceeds weighbridge 2 is separately installed in four corners of each tableland pound 2
The infrared detector 5 on boundary, every a pair of optoelectronic induction detection switch 4 and each infrared detector 5 are connected with controller 1 respectively
It connects.The boundary for whether exceeding weighbridge 2 by the tire that infrared detector 5 is able to detect vehicle, can be timely when exceeding boundary
Alarm, once infrared be blocked, just pause weighing further ensures that the completely upper pound of vehicle, prevents from practicing fraud.
It is separately installed with the first camera 6 for monitoring vehicle own situation in the inlet and outlet of each tableland pound 2,
The second camera 7 for monitoring vehicle loading situation, the first camera 6 and second are installed in the top of each tableland pound 2
Camera 7 is connected with controller 1 respectively.The front and back situation that vehicle is monitored by the first camera 6, further ensures that
The completely upper pound of vehicle, prevents from practicing fraud, and to the vehicle identification grabgraf of disengaging, mainly identification license board information, such as license plate number.
Second camera 7 is mainly used for being monitored the loading condition of vehicles passing in and out, is mainly used for the dress of observation weighing vehicle compartment
Goods situation.
The card reader 8 for acquiring information is installed in the import of each tableland pound 2, card reader 8 is connected with controller 1
It connects.Wherein, card reader 8 can be e-tag reader or iC-card reader.IC card or electronic tag, a family are provided to client
One card realizes the storage of customer information automatic input by reading and writing IC card or electronic tag.For the vehicle of entrance, unified payment
IC card or electronic tag, when vehicle weighs, by reading and writing IC card or electronic tag automatic input material information (such as goods and materials title,
Type, specification etc.) weighing can be realized.
Unmanned weighbridge Weighing system further includes banister 9, and banister 9 includes the electric railing 91 for interception, banister 9 and control
Device 1 is connected.Banister 9 further includes the relay 92 for controlling the folding of electric railing 91, and loop coil is provided with before banister
Detector 93 is electrically connected between ring coil detector 93 and relay 92.Wherein, ring coil detector 93 is traditional
Traffic detector is a kind of current maximum detection device of dosage in the world.Vehicle by the loop coil that is embedded under road surface,
Cause the variation of coil magnetic field, ring coil detector incudes vehicle accordingly.It is equipped with electric railing 91 in the entrance of weighbridge 2,
Vehicle weighing is orderly crossed to realize.

When unmanned weighbridge Weighing system is run, vehicle is swiped the card by the ring coil detector 93 of ground sense induction region, is read
After the success of 8 card reading of card device, electric railing 91 lifts automatically, and to stopping after weighing platform on vehicle, vehicle feels induction zone with passing fully through
The electric railing 91 of the ring coil detector 93 in domain, the banister 9 of 2 entrance of weighbridge is put down automatically;On vehicle during scale, the
One camera 6 automatically grabs license plate number to vehicle, and vehicle is and infrared completely in two pairs of 4 ranges of optoelectronic induction detection switch
Detector 5 is not alarmed, and weight is stablized, and controller 1 saves weight data, and is shown on the display screen 10, while voice system 11
Casting.After weighing record, the electric railing 91 of the banister 9 in 2 exit of weighbridge lifts automatically, and scale under driver drives waits scales
Upper weight returns to zero, and the electric railing 91 of the banister 9 in 2 exit of weighbridge is put down automatically.
